First of all, I'm not supporting nor condemning the firing of the Athens coach. I want to get that out of the way... just trying to give a fresh perspective. I do believe the firing was due to a combination of things that usually is summed up as a clash of personalities or a coach not being a quite a good fit. Whether it was deserved or not, there was a combination of some minor tensions there for other reasons than record.
I wish the next coach at Athens luck. It would be nice to see a resurgence in the program. Basketball is not an easy sell at Athens and it seems that a lot of athletes have given up on it to concentrate on other sports. Hockey is a big draw for the students (they have even won a state championship recently) and makes it a little tougher, the wrestling program is awesome, and some of the players have played club indoor soccer instead, or even some baseball guys who are skipping basketball to get ready for that season. However, with the number of boys in the high school, it should still allow for a varsity sport that usually only has, at most, 12 guys. I get annoyed when soccer gets blamed for the woes of some school's football program, so I don't think other sports are the main problem in this case either.
I think Athens should be expected to be able to throw together a better team of at least 5-6 good players with a supporting cast that can become more competitive. Athens has had some pretty good freshmen teams and decent JV teams over the last few years. However, they haven't translated into varsity teams. I know of several players over the years who were good athletes, but quit because they were tired of waiting behind older players or lack of playing time. Maybe this trend will end.
Hopefully, with a new coach, it will bring some new excitement. Whoever it is, I hope they're good to the kids and can bring some continuity to the program. There are good kids and good athletes on the team. I think they can continue to improve and wish them luck next year.
